President’s Office donates 13KVA Generator to Kolahun Hospital

MONROVIA, LIBERIA – The Office of the President has donated a 13KVA Generator to the management of the Kolahun Hospital in Lofa County.

The Hospital caters to citizens from communities in District and surrounding areas.

According to ELBC Upper Lofa County Correspondent, for too long the health facility has been without electricity, which has hampered the delivery of basic health services to the people.

The Medical Director of the hospital, Raphael Shamavu said the donation of the generator will ensure the smooth running of the health facility.

Mr. Shamavu thanked the Office of the President for the gesture as it has brought relief to the management of the Kolahun Hospital.
